#812526 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#812526 is composed of 50.6% red, 14.5%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.3% magenta, 70.5%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 359.3 degrees, a saturation of 55.4% and a lightness of 32.5%. #812526 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4a4c with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#812526

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070202 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#812526

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545252 is the less saturated color, while #a10507 is the most saturated one.
